Government Jobs in Alabama: Your Mobile Guide to Openings and Careers

Government jobs in Mobile Alabama offer stability, competitive benefits, and meaningful public service opportunities. This guide focuses on current pathways, local hiring trends, and practical steps for job seekers in the region.

You can use this resource to compare roles, understand exam requirements, and plan your application strategy for municipal, state, and federal positions based in Mobile.

Finding Current Openings in Mobile Alabama

New positions appear regularly across city departments and state agencies located in Mobile. Setting alerts on key portals reduces search time and helps you act quickly on high-demand roles.

Local governments prioritize residents when budgets allow, so being on local eligibility lists can improve your referral rank. Consistent monitoring of postings increases your chances of landing an interview.

Eligibility and Application Process

Basic Requirements and Documents

Most roles require proof of identity, legal work authorization, a high school diploma or equivalent, and passing a background investigation. Specialized positions add education, certification, or experience criteria relevant to public safety, nursing, or IT fields.

How to Submit Materials

Complete the portal application, upload required documents, and pay any applicable fee. Double-check deadlines, as late submissions are typically not accepted even if the vacancy remains open.

Exams, Tests, and Assessments

Written and Physical Standards

Public safety roles often require a state or national written exam plus a physical ability test such as the CPAT. Firefighter and police candidates should train specifically for these components to perform at a competitive level.

Technical and Professional Evaluation

Clerical, administrative, and IT positions rely on typing tests, technical simulations, or structured interviews. Prepare by reviewing job descriptions and practicing relevant software skills beforehand.

Salary, Benefits, and Career Growth

Pay Structure and Step Increases

Starting salaries vary by role, department size, and experience. Many agencies use step systems that raise pay as you complete on-the-job years and meet performance reviews.

Benefits Overview

Typical benefits include health insurance, retirement plans, paid time off, and shift differentials for evenings or hazardous duty. Some departments offer tuition assistance for continued education related to your position.

FAQ

Reader questions

How do I apply for a police officer job in Mobile Alabama?

Submit your application through the City of Mobile Jobs portal, include current identification and work authorization, and register to take the POST exam. Physical testing and a background investigation follow initial screening.

What is the hiring timeline for city positions in Mobile?

Timelines vary by department but often range from several weeks to a few months, depending on exam scheduling, candidate pool size, and approval steps. Check portal updates regularly for status changes.

Can I work remotely as a government employee in Mobile?

Most frontline public safety and service roles require on-site presence, though select administrative and IT positions may offer hybrid schedules. Specific remote options are listed in each job announcement.

Do I need Alabama residency to apply for local jobs?

Many municipal roles prefer or require residency within city limits, while state positions may require residency in Alabama. Confirm individual posting requirements to avoid delays in your application review.
